Get startedElmstree is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Ince, Wigan, Wigan (WN3 4RJ). It has a recorded floor area of 89 m² (around 958 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(April 2025)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in October 2013 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Average and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78). Main heating runs on dual fuel.
Held since October 1996 — that's 30 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Only one transfer is on record with HM Land Registry,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ands for a long time. Today's modelled estimate of £189,000 sits 302.1% above the 1996 sale of £47,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£49/sq ft) was about 43.6% below the postcode norm.
Elmstree's modelled value sits at over four times its earliest registered sale price (1996).
